The last McDonnell Douglas MD-11 ever built was retired. The three-engine aircraft rolled out of the final assembly line in 2001, marking the end of the production of the aircraft. Lufthansa was the last customer for the MD-11 at that time.
The youngest MD-11F with registration D-ALCN (pictured about a month ago), carried out its last flight this week.
